Gastrointestinal Adverse Reactions In the pool of placebo-controlled trials, gastrointestinal adverse reactions occurred more frequently among patients who received semaglutide tablets than placebo: semaglutide tablets 14 mg once daily (41%), semaglutide tablets 7 mg once daily (32%) and placebo (21%), including severe reactions (semaglutide tablets 14 mg 2.0%, semaglutide tablets 7 mg 0.6%, placebo 0.3%)
